DSO A 1 Saipem 0

This was the game of the night. It was a sequel to the game the week before which ended in a draw. Saipem was in full force for a win. As for DSO A, they didn’t turn up with a full squad. However their star attacker Jason, was back from an absence. How DSO wished he had played the earlier game against Saipem.

There was a lot of tension between the two teams even before the game kicked off. The game got underway and it was fast. From the run of play, a ball was crossed over to Jason from the flank and he made no mistake from just outside the “D” in the 1st minute. DSO was delighted with the early lead and had Saipem stunned. Saipem pressed on DSO’s defense but could not break it. It was a very physical game with both sides playing it to the fullest.

After the break, DSO played a more defensive game with Jason dropping back just in front of the last man to make sure that no balls get past him. However in the run of play, Kenneth from DSO accidently stepped into the ‘D’. Saipem was awarded a penalty but unfortunately they failed to convert. It was a big blow to them. They pressed on till the final whistle but they just couldn’t break DSO. The early damage done by Jason was enough for DSO to march on to victory in this return tie.

Nano Boys 0 Amkor United 8

This was a good game between the 2 sides but Nano Boys have to put in a lot of effort as a team to start changing results. As for Amkor, they gelled very well for this fixture and the goal scoring shoes of Ravi was switched on. Amkor scored within the first 40 seconds to lead 1-0 and went on to score 2 more goals in the first half. Nano Boys certainly need a better last man and more attacking options.

Amkor wasted no time in the 2nd half and were up again within the 1st minute of play courtesy of Ravi. By the 12th minute of the game, Amkor was already leading by 5 goals to nil. With the game going their way, Amkor went on to score another 3 goals ending the game with a score of 8 – 0. With the result, Amkor becomes the highest scoring team and league leaders. Time will tell whether they can stay at the top as the league continues.
